Four different counts of the same tea on one shelf looks like clutter until you buy tea regularly, at which point it is the whole point. Bagged tea does not improve with age, and a box that takes six months to finish is a box that tastes flat by the end, so the correct size is the one your house actually drinks in about two months.
For most families of three or four that is this box. One bag to a mug, two minutes, squeeze, milk. If your household drinks tea all day, the 300 box brings the per cup cost down further and is the better buy. If it is one or two cups a day, drop to the 80 rather than let a big box go stale in the cupboard.
Which box size should I actually buy? Work out your cups per day and pick the box you will finish in two months. Four cups a day suits 160 to 300, one or two cups suits 40 to 80.
Are the bags the same in every box size? Yes. Identical pyramid bags and identical blend across all four listings, only the count and the price per cup change.

Keep the box closed and away from strong smelling spices, because paper bags take up whatever is next to them.
